OpenStreetMap Forum

The Free Wiki World Map

You are not logged in.

Announcement

A fix has been applied to the login system for the forums - if you have trouble logging in please contact support@openstreetmap.org with both your forum username and your OpenStreetMap username so we can make sure your accounts are properly linked.

#51 2013-02-05 07:58:19

liosha
Member
From: Moscow
Registered: 2008-03-04
Posts: 8,423
Website

Re: OSM для Garmin. Компиляция родным MPC.

chnav wrote:

А как дела у MPC с адресным поиском ?

Улицы ищет.

Про поиск домов нужно думать отдельно. Его можно сделать родным гарминовским, но тогда он будет работать только в нескольких новых приборах, и у него те же проблемы, что и у ситигида (нужна улица). А можно попробовать через "псевдоулицы", как сейчас на гислабе, но хз, можно ли вообще его сделать через mpc, и как он переварит большие объёмы

Artyomka wrote:

Можно ли добавить поддержку линий движений по дороге?

А как их в осм обозначают?

Offline

#52 2013-02-05 08:36:55

chnav
Member
From: Moscow, Russia
Registered: 2010-03-18
Posts: 2,664

Re: OSM для Garmin. Компиляция родным MPC.

liosha wrote:

Про поиск домов нужно думать отдельно. Его можно сделать родным гарминовским, но тогда он будет работать только в нескольких новых приборах, и у него те же проблемы, что и у ситигида (нужна улица).

Да в том и дело что для старых приборов много разных сборок, а полноценного точечного адресного поиска ни у кого нет. ИМХО это самое главное отличие MPC от сторонних конвертеров, затмевающее остальные рюшечки.

PS: по опыту, фича движения по полосам - на дороге нужна крайне редко (есть многолетний опыт езды с томтомом).

Last edited by chnav (2013-02-05 08:37:56)

Offline

#53 2013-02-05 08:42:40

liosha
Member
From: Moscow
Registered: 2008-03-04
Posts: 8,423
Website

Re: OSM для Garmin. Компиляция родным MPC.

chnav wrote:

а полноценного точечного адресного поиска ни у кого нет.

Вроде бы mp2shp умеет его делать, нет?
На каких девайсах он вообще работает?

Offline

#54 2013-02-05 09:10:56

borism346
Member
From: Minsk
Registered: 2008-11-12
Posts: 812

Re: OSM для Garmin. Компиляция родным MPC.

liosha wrote:

Вроде бы mp2shp умеет его делать, нет?
На каких девайсах он вообще работает?

Я через mp2shp пропускаю и то, что сделал mp-housesearch. Потом все это скармливаю MPC. Кстати, он делает все это в итоге в одной карте. Поиск прекрасно работает.

Offline

#55 2013-02-05 11:07:32

dimuzz
Member
From: Екатеринбург
Registered: 2009-09-10
Posts: 1,843

Re: OSM для Garmin. Компиляция родным MPC.

liosha wrote:
Artyomka wrote:

Можно ли добавить поддержку линий движений по дороге?

А как их в осм обозначают?

Вот этот пропозал совместим со схемой, принятой в MPC.

Offline

#56 2013-02-08 08:03:01

Max Vasilev
Member
Registered: 2009-06-16
Posts: 1,025
Website

Re: OSM для Garmin. Компиляция родным MPC.

Прошу людей, работающих с MPC сделать тестовую карту с оверлеями. Она мне нужна для предметного диалога с самим Garmin, на предмет бага во всей линейке Nuvi. К сожалению, то что я делаю mkgmap-ом, прекрасно работает (в части оверлеев) на Oregon/Montana/Colorado/Dakota, но не работает на Nuvi и поэтому хочется проверить, баг ли это самих Nuvi или что-то в mkgmap собирается не так.

Offline

#57 2013-09-15 17:27:10

Artyomka
Member
Registered: 2010-04-08
Posts: 222

Re: OSM для Garmin. Компиляция родным MPC.

Купил себе Garmin Montana и начал пытаться собирать карты с помощью этого конвертера. У меня возникла проблема с созданием адресного поиска до дома. Сейчас все делаю так: сначала конвертирую osm файл в mp, после него использую mp-housesearch, затем уже mp2shp. Параллельно идет конвертация из osm в shp с помощью osm2mp. На выходе все файлы скармливаю MPC. Адресной поиск появляется на карте до дому, но если построить маршрут до него, то вылетает ошибка. sad
Еще как я понял osm2mp не поддерживает мультиполигоны и ограничения на повороты. Надеюсь, что развитие в эту сторону не остановилось и продолжится smile

Offline

#58 2013-09-16 07:17:06

liosha
Member
From: Moscow
Registered: 2008-03-04
Posts: 8,423
Website

Re: OSM для Garmin. Компиляция родным MPC.

Artyomka wrote:

Адресной поиск появляется на карте до дому, но если построить маршрут до него, то вылетает ошибка.

Попробуй у имж-файла с поиском отрезать NOD-секцию, это можно сделать gmaptool-ом.

Artyomka wrote:

Еще как я понял osm2mp не поддерживает мультиполигоны и ограничения на повороты.

Мультиполигоны поддерживаются везде, запретов пока нет при экспорте в shp

Offline

#59 2013-09-16 07:47:15

borism346
Member
From: Minsk
Registered: 2008-11-12
Posts: 812

Re: OSM для Garmin. Компиляция родным MPC.

Artyomka wrote:

Сейчас все делаю так: сначала конвертирую osm файл в mp, после него использую mp-housesearch, затем уже mp2shp. Параллельно идет конвертация из osm в shp с помощью osm2mp. На выходе все файлы скармливаю MPC.

А зачем еще отдельно конвертировать из osm в shp с помощью osm2mp? Тем более, что там еще нет запрета поворотов. Я конверчу в .mp, запускаю mp-housesearch, затем уже mp2shp по всем полученным файлам. В итоге MPC для каждой области делает не два файла, а один, в котором и адресный поиск. Все прекрасно работает.

Offline

#60 2013-09-16 09:37:17

Artyomka
Member
Registered: 2010-04-08
Posts: 222

Re: OSM для Garmin. Компиляция родным MPC.

liosha wrote:

Мультиполигоны поддерживаются везде, запретов пока нет при экспорте в shp

У меня почему-то дырки пропадают. Вот http://osm.org/go/2ShvxR9U1- этой нет.
146.1379320149.png

borism346 wrote:

А зачем еще отдельно конвертировать из osm в shp с помощью osm2mp? Тем более, что там еще нет запрета поворотов. Я конверчу в .mp, запускаю mp-housesearch, затем уже mp2shp по всем полученным файлам. В итоге MPC для каждой области делает не два файла, а один, в котором и адресный поиск. Все прекрасно работает.

У меня тоже получается один файл. Просто хотелось бы вообще отказаться от mp2shp, чтобы  osm2mp поддерживал все функции.
И можно ли сделать так, чтобы MPC сразу создавал готовый img файл? У меня сейчас создает файлы для установки, после чего необходимо обращаться к MapSource.

Offline

#61 2013-09-16 09:44:11

borism346
Member
From: Minsk
Registered: 2008-11-12
Posts: 812

Re: OSM для Garmin. Компиляция родным MPC.

Artyomka wrote:

И можно ли сделать так, чтобы MPC сразу создавал готовый img файл?

Configure Map Builds... -> вкладка Install -> галочка Create Product Image

Artyomka wrote:

Просто хотелось бы вообще отказаться от mp2shp, чтобы  osm2mp поддерживал все функции.

Я уже давно Лешу прошу... smile. Тогда и домики будут ровные, и скорость будет показывать ту, что в OSM забита, а не то что mapedit знает...

Last edited by borism346 (2013-09-16 09:49:08)

Offline

#62 2013-09-16 09:56:34

gryphon
Member
From: Pskov
Registered: 2010-09-16
Posts: 1,419

Re: OSM для Garmin. Компиляция родным MPC.

Artyomka wrote:
liosha wrote:

Мультиполигоны поддерживаются везде, запретов пока нет при экспорте в shp

У меня почему-то дырки пропадают. Вот http://osm.org/go/2ShvxR9U1- этой нет.

неправильно обозначено: теги должны быть на мультиполигоне, а не на внешнем контуре

Offline

#63 2013-09-16 10:04:20

Sergey Astakhov
Member
From: St.Petersburg, Russia
Registered: 2009-11-13
Posts: 5,393

Re: OSM для Garmin. Компиляция родным MPC.

gryphon wrote:

неправильно обозначено: теги должны быть на мультиполигоне, а не на внешнем контуре

Если внешний контур в виде одной линии, то это считается допустимым вариантом а не ошибкой. Таких данных довольно много.

Offline

#64 2013-09-16 12:54:46

liosha
Member
From: Moscow
Registered: 2008-03-04
Posts: 8,423
Website

Re: OSM для Garmin. Компиляция родным MPC.

Artyomka wrote:

У меня почему-то дырки пропадают

Ок, проверю.
Дырка там есть, если открыть шейп gme, её видно.
Может направление где-то перепуталось

Offline

#65 2013-09-16 14:46:30

liosha
Member
From: Moscow
Registered: 2008-03-04
Posts: 8,423
Website

Re: OSM для Garmin. Компиляция родным MPC.

Artyomka wrote:

У меня почему-то дырки пропадают. Вот http://osm.org/go/2ShvxR9U1- этой нет.

Пофиксил, проверь плиз

Offline

#66 2013-09-16 14:57:00

Artyomka
Member
Registered: 2010-04-08
Posts: 222

Re: OSM для Garmin. Компиляция родным MPC.

Хорошо, вечером проверю smile

Offline

#67 2013-09-16 21:10:52

Artyomka
Member
Registered: 2010-04-08
Posts: 222

Re: OSM для Garmin. Компиляция родным MPC.

liosha wrote:

Пофиксил, проверь плиз

Теперь все работает smile Леш, сможешь сделать поддержку ограничений на поворот, как будет время? Пожалуйста)

Offline

#68 2013-12-04 18:35:24

Amigo
Member
From: Москва
Registered: 2009-12-15
Posts: 2,749

Re: OSM для Garmin. Компиляция родным MPC.

А есть где-нибудь посвежее сборка Москвы через MPC под Mapsource?

Offline

#69 2017-09-07 17:17:10

dansit
Member
From: Astana Kazakhstan
Registered: 2017-05-31
Posts: 28

Re: OSM для Garmin. Компиляция родным MPC.

Сравнил шейпы которые сгенерил osm2mp  и утиль mp2shp.
Адресный файл addr_pseudoroads (кстати его можно просто addresses назвать так как это его основное предназначение). Слишком ли много полей в шейпе?
Шейп файл address после mp2shp обходится всего пятью полями  и ничего адреса ищутся.

А шейпы дорог наоборот после mp2shp 42 поля, а после osm2mp всего 21. Это сколько ж еше атрибутов дорог  можно добавить.

Offline

Board footer

Powered by FluxBB